What is RCS business messaging?

RCS (Rich Communication Services) business messaging is an upgrade to SMS that lets verified brands send rich, interactive messages — images, carousels, buttons and branded sender IDs — inside the default Google Messages app on Android, with automatic fallback to SMS when a device doesn't support RCS.

How it works

How RCS messaging works in India

1

Your brand is verified

Your business is registered and verified as an RCS sender, so messages carry your name, logo and a verified badge.

2

You build the message

Create rich cards, carousels, buttons and suggested replies — far beyond a plain text SMS.

3

It's delivered over carriers

Messages are delivered through Google's RCS platform across carriers including Jio, into the default Messages app.

4

SMS fallback if needed

If a device isn't RCS-ready, the message automatically falls back to SMS, so reach is never lost.

Unlike apps such as WhatsApp, RCS doesn't require your customer to install anything — it works inside the messaging app already on their Android phone. That combination of native reach and rich, verified content is what makes RCS such a strong upgrade for Indian businesses currently relying on SMS. Want the deeper technical version? Capabilities

What RCS business messaging can do

Rich cards & media

Send images, video and product cards instead of plain text.

Carousels

Swipeable multi-item carousels — perfect for catalogues and offers.

Suggested replies & actions

Tappable buttons to reply, book, pay, track or call.

Verified sender

Your brand name, logo and verified badge build instant trust.

Two-way messaging

Real conversations — customers can reply and you can respond.

Delivery & read insights

See delivered, read and clicked — measurement SMS can't match.

What is RCS business messaging?
RCS business messaging is an upgrade to SMS that lets verified brands send rich, interactive messages — images, carousels, buttons, suggested replies and branded sender IDs — inside the default Google Messages app on Android, with automatic fallback to SMS.
How does RCS work in India?
In India, RCS is delivered through Google's RCS platform across carriers including Jio. A verified business sends a message, it reaches RCS-enabled Android users in the default Messages app, and falls back to SMS where RCS isn't available. Read more in how RCS works in India.
Is RCS the same as SMS?
No. SMS is plain text with no branding. RCS adds a verified brand name and logo, rich media, carousels, buttons and read receipts, while using the same default app and falling back to SMS when needed. See the full RCS vs SMS comparison.
Does RCS work on iPhone?
Apple added RCS support starting with iOS 18, and availability is expanding across carriers. RCS business messaging is most widely available on Android in the Google Messages app today.
